Letter from CEO

It wasn’t long after I started Vital Link Medical Alert Systems back in 1981 that I began to understand how we made a difference in people’s lives and how working with our clients began to affect mine.

Back then, I assembled the equipment, handled the sales, installations, administration and made sure that all our clients were comfortable with using Vital Link.

In the early days I was notified by our monitoring center on every emergency. Many times I would receive multiple calls throughout the night to make sure that everything went as planned. As we grew, I couldn’t do that for everyone, but I wanted to keep that personal touch alive. We are still one of the few medical alert companies that does in home installations and checks up on our clients to see how they’re after they have used our service.

Since I took part in all aspects of our business from the start, I’ve always felt very connected to our clients and felt quite strongly how important Vital Link was to helping them keep their independence while providing peace of mind to them and their families.

Since 1981, I’ve listened and learned from our clients’ stories and the reasons why they needed our service. Many have told me how they had fallen and weren’t able to get help as they laid on the floor all night. My heart went out to them, and I was honored to be able to present a solution to keep them living safely and independently in their homes.

I always wanted to create a business that took care of people and focused on service and making a positive impact on our community rather than concentrating on growth and profits. We have always made a priority of supporting compassionate causes rather than spending resources on marketing and advertising.  We reduce our rates for low income clients, Meals on Wheels recipients and veterans as a way to give back to those in need. Being President of the Board for Meals on Wheels of Alameda County allowed me to serve many of our frail, homebound seniors on a volunteer basis. I started providing pro bono service for our local Holocaust survivors after some of them shared their stories with my son’s middle school class. I wanted to show him the importance of giving back to our community and for him to hear the survivor’s experiences while we brought our systems into their homes.

As a true family business, it’s very rewarding being able to work side by side with my son Asher who grew up in our business and is now our Director of Operations. Over the years my wife, daughter, sister, niece and close friends have been and are involved in our company.

In the early days I was able to provide Vital Link services and protect my grandparents and their peers, then my parents and their friends and now my contemporaries. Even I relied on our service when both of my hips were replaced and I had limited mobility.
